    People say there is a story behind every photograph and this was know exception.
    Here is Brian Houghton from Preston with a 15lb 8oz Cod he caught onboard Size Matters fishing in the river Mersey.
    He caught the cod in the first hour of the trip during darkness, it was his personal best Cod. The photographs where not the best because of the poor light, so I filled the fish bin with sea water to keep it alive until we had enough daylight to get some better photographs. After we got the photographs we wanted, Brian bleed the fish ready for the table. A short while later I spoke to one of the other skipper's and I said when we go into the marina later can I weigh the Cod on your scales just to verify it, he said yes not problem so we kept the Cod in water to hold its weight. When we got back to the marina 8 hours later and after the Cod was bleed it tipped the other boats scales at 14lb 9oz. I was gutted and even more so was Brian who caught it, I couldn't believe it had lost 15oz and I was sure my scales where not out by that much. Later on when I was cleaning the boat down i emptied the fish bin full of water and at the bottom of the fish bin was a half digested whiting about 8oz, crab's and shrimp's. I got on the phone to Brian and said when you gutted the Cod was there anything in it's stomach, he said no and he thought it was very strange for a Cod like that to have nothing in it's stomach. I then told him it's belly contents was all in the bottom of the fish bin!
    Moral of the story, always check the fish bin when weighing a fish or you could ruin someone's Christmas ha ha.
